This article deals with methods of evaluation of damage which is caused by accidental breakdowns. Industrial accidents are often associated with the possibility of leakage of dangerous substances which may harm human health and ecosystem health in the affected zone. The calculation of damage compensation is based not only on physical
knowledge of leaked substance and atmospheric phenomena, but it also needs to be familiar with the existing law. The model, described in this article, can be used for assessment of impact of early warning to the number of saved residents. |
